Overview

We are seeking an experienced and proactive Warehouse Lead to oversee daily warehouse operations, ensuring efficiency, safety, and accuracy. The ideal candidate will possess strong leadership skills combined with extensive warehouse experience, including inventory management, logistics, and process improvement. This role is vital in maintaining seamless warehouse distribution and supporting e-commerce fulfillment. The Warehouse Lead will be responsible for supervising team members, managing inventory control systems, and ensuring compliance with OSHA standards. Prior experience with warehouse management systems such as AS400 and knowledge of heavy materials handling are highly desirable.

Duties

  • Supervise daily warehouse activities including shipping & receiving, materials handling, and order fulfillment
  • Manage inventory using warehouse management systems (WMS) and ensure accurate inventory control
  • Lead and coordinate team members to meet productivity goals while maintaining safety standards
  • Oversee warehouse distribution processes, optimizing workflows for efficiency and accuracy
  • Implement process improvements to enhance operational performance and reduce errors
  • Operate forklifts and other mechanical equipment safely for materials handling and stock movement
  • Ensure compliance with OSHA regulations and safety protocols across all warehouse activities
  • Coordinate logistics for 3PL providers and manage shipping schedules for timely deliveries
  • Maintain accurate records within AS400 or other WMS platforms to support inventory tracking and reporting
  • Train new staff on warehouse procedures, safety standards, and system usage

Qualifications

  • Proven experience in warehouse management or supervisory roles within a logistics or distribution environment
  • Strong knowledge of inventory management, materials handling, shipping & receiving, and warehouse distribution processes
  • Familiarity with warehouse management systems such as AS400 or equivalent platforms
  • Experience operating forklifts and mechanical equipment; forklift certification preferred
  • Excellent team management skills with the ability to motivate staff and foster a safety-conscious work environment
  • Mechanical knowledge related to warehouse equipment and processes is a plus
  • Understanding of OSHA regulations and best practices in warehouse safety
  • Experience supporting e-commerce operations and managing logistics in a fast-paced environment
  • Ability to lift heavy materials safely and perform physically demanding tasks as required
